4G (or LTE) is the fourth generation of cellular network connectivity from 206. With 5G still in its early stages, there is plenty of room for growth and full lifecycles for innovations built with 4G IoT modules – most of which are based on 4G’s ‘Standard’ categories, LTE Cat 1 and LTE Cat 4.
The most advanced form of 4G connectivity is LTE Advanced, usually known as LTE-A. This major enhancement of the Long Term Evolution (LTE) standard offers much higher data rates than LTE Standard – LTE-A networks can deliver speeds up to 2Gbps, nearly 14 times faster than LTE Cat 4.
